Hi, disabling highdma with ethtool seems to work around the issue. I've added following udev rule to make the changes permanent in /etc/udev/rules.d/80-tg3-fix.rules
ACTION=="add", SUBSYSTEM=="net", ATTRS{vendor}=="0x14e4", ATTRS{device}=="0x1687", RUN+="/sbin/ethtool -K %k highdma off"
Hi, disabling highdma with ethtool seems to work around the issue. I've added following udev rule to make the changes permanent in /etc/udev/ rules.d/ 80-tg3- fix.rules
ACTION=="add", SUBSYSTEM=="net", ATTRS{vendor} =="0x14e4" , ATTRS{device} =="0x1687" , RUN+="/sbin/ethtool -K %k highdma off"